Hanergy Oil launches energy-saving device

 

Hanergy Oil Ghana Ltd. has introduced a new product to the market that is claimed could save up to 38 percent of electricity consumed by households and industry.

The device, known as Ultra Energy according to the Chief Operating Officer (COO) Hugh Aryee, is the first of its kind ever and offers the company a competitive advantage over its competitors.

“We are the first user of this technology in the world, and we have not yet seen any other company come out with this patent technology.

So I can say that Hanergy Oil has the competitive advantage of being the only company offering these products and services,” he said.

He added that the Ultra devices have economic and environmental benefits in the form of reducing bills for electricity consumers.

“Our devices can save energy of up to 38 percent, and that means the country can produce optimum power that will be able to serve all citizens — and even leave some for exports. Individuals will also benefit as the cost of electricity will go down significantly.

For example, if you consume GHC200 of power every month, and we install an Ultra device for you, the GHC200 spent on electricity every month will now last for 43 days, and that is a lot of savings,” he said.

Mr. Aryee further stated that apart from the business interest of the company, Hanergy Oil has an objective of creating employment for the youth in order to address some of the unemployment challenges in the country.

“Our business is here to provide sustainable growth; we are not only in to make money but also to provide jobs.

We are currently training over 900 electricians nationwide, and also training sales agents who will work on a commission basis.

So by doing this we will be contributing our quota to growth of the economy,” Mr. Aryee said.Hanergy Oil Ghana Ltd. is an indigenous Ghanaian company with affiliate partners all over the world.

The company’s aims and objectives revolve around operating in the downstream petroleum sector through the lifting and supply of petroleum and gas-related products.

The company is based in Tema and offers trained and qualified technicians to install the devices in the homes and offices of people when they make purchases.

Prices of the energy saving devices ranges from GHC1,527 for domestic use to GHC200,000 for commercial usage.Hanergy Oil Limited is present in 84 countries including six African countries — Senegal, Ivory Coast, Egypt, South Africa, Sudan and recently Ghana, where it is poised to establish a significant presence.
